Sobre Fresha
Fresha es el sistema operativo con IA líder, en el que confían millones de consumidores y empresas en todo el mundo. Más de 130 000 empresas y más de 450 000 estilistas y profesionales a nivel mundial utilizan Fresha, procesando más de mil millones de citas hasta la fecha.
La compañía tiene su sede en Londres, Reino Unido, con oficinas globales ubicadas en Nueva York, Vancouver, Sídney, Ámsterdam, Dubái, Varsovia y Pristina.
Fresha permite a los consumidores descubrir, reservar y pagar citas de belleza, bienestar y autocuidado con negocios locales a través de su mercado, mientras que los negocios y profesionales de belleza y bienestar utilizan una plataforma todo en uno para gestionar sus operaciones completas con un software de negocios intuitivo sin suscripción y soluciones tecnológicas financieras.
El ecosistema de Fresha brinda a los comerciantes todo lo que necesitan para operar su negocio sin problemas al facilitar las reservas de citas, puntos de venta, gestión de registros de clientes, automatización de marketing, fidelización, inventario de productos de belleza y gestión de equipos.
El mercado de consumidores desbloquea el potencial de ingresos para los negocios socios al aprovechar el poder de las reservas en línea y el marketing automatizado a través de aplicaciones móviles e integraciones avanzadas con marcas tecnológicas importantes, incluyendo Instagram, Facebook y Google.

REQUIREMENTS * Able to speak English, French fluently enough to lead a meeting * 1–3 years of experience in partnerships, sales, account management, or business development (internships included) at an eCommerce or PSP (Payment Service Provider) company * Excellent communication and interpersonal skills with the ability to build and maintain relationships * Strong organizational skills with the ability to manage multiple tasks in a fast-paced environment * Comfortable working with data and a willingness to develop analytical and problem-solving skills * Proactive, eager to learn, and able to work both independently and as part of a team ABOUT ESW Our purpose is simple: to create moments that matter between people and the brands they cherish. We enable brands to expand their global reach, facilitating simple and seamless ecommerce experiences for consumers worldwide. Through our integration solutions, we deliver a complete international checkout experience, including local duties, taxes, fulfilment, delivery management, and global returns and payment processing capabilities.
